4. Industry News Summaries
News content works especially well for:
- crypto channels,
- AI channels,
- finance communities,
- and technology audiences.
However, long news posts usually perform poorly.
Best Practice
Instead of posting huge articles:
- summarize key points,
- explain why the news matters,
- and add your opinion.
Better Structure
| Weak News Post | Better News Post |
| Long copied article | Short summary + insight |
| No explanation | Context added |
| Generic headline | Strong hook |
5. Poll-Based Content
Telegram polls are one of the easiest ways to increase engagement.
Polls encourage:
- participation,
- interaction,
- and algorithmic visibility inside Telegram communities.
Examples
- Which content do you want next?
- What is your biggest Telegram growth challenge?
- Which platform drives the most traffic for your business?
Polls also help you understand audience preferences.

How to Choose the Right Content Type
Not every format works equally well for every niche.
Recommended Content Mix
| Channel Type | Best Content Formats |
| Business Channels | Tutorials, case studies, frameworks |
| Crypto Channels | News, predictions, market analysis |
| Educational Channels | Checklists, FAQs, tutorials |
| Personal Brands | Storytelling, opinions, behind-the-scenes |
The best strategy is combining multiple formats consistently.
How Often Should You Post on Telegram?
Posting frequency depends on:
- audience behavior,
- niche,
- and content quality.
However, consistency matters more than volume.
Recommended Frequency
| Channel Size | Posting Frequency |
| Small Channels | 1–2 quality posts daily |
| Medium Channels | 2–5 posts daily |
| Large Media Channels | Multiple updates daily |
Avoid sacrificing quality for quantity.
